Abstract
The energy splitting of the ground-state doublet is measured to be , significantly greater than earlier measurements. Gamma rays produced following the alpha decay of () were counted in the NASA/electron beam ion trap x-ray microcalorimeter spectrometer with an experimental energy resolution of 26 eV (FWHM). A difference technique was applied to the gamma-ray decay of the 71.82 keV level that populates both members of the doublet. A positive correction amounting to 0.6 eV was made for the unobserved interband decay of the 29.19 keV state ().
